MELAKA: A local boatmaker hosted a "buka puasa" event aboard the state's first trimaran yacht, offering a unique experience for guests during Ramadan.
CEO of Fantasy Leisure in Taman Kota Laksamana, Eng Teck Choon, invited key players in the local tourism industry to experience a ride on the yacht, which is the largest vessel of its kind in the state.
"This is a new tourism product for the state, and we are offering various packages for tourists aboard this vessel," he said during a cruise on the D’Dragon Trimaran Yacht on Wednesday (March 5).
The breaking of fast took place along the scenic shores of the Strait of Malacca, with breathtaking views of the Floating Mosque at Pulau Melaka here, enhancing the experience for the invitees.
Eng said that a trimaran was a type of multihull boat consisting of a main hull with two smaller outrigger hulls attached, providing stability and a smooth sailing experience.
